What is a geospatial data scientist?

A Geospatial Data Scientist analyzes spatial and geographic data to extract insights, create predictive models, and support decision-making. They use tools like GIS, remote sensing, machine learning, and statistical analysis to process location-based data. Their work spans various industries, including urban planning, environmental monitoring, agriculture, and logistics. By leveraging spatial data, they help optimize operations, manage resources, and solve complex geographic problems.

What does a geospatial data scientist do?

As a Geospatial Data Scientist, your daily tasks often involve collecting, cleaning, and analyzing spatial datasets using GIS tools and programming languages. You may be responsible for developing spatial models, visualizing geographic data through interactive maps, and generating reports to help guide strategic decisions. Collaboration with professionals from engineering, urban planning, or environmental science teams is common, requiring you to communicate complex analyses in a clear and actionable manner. Additionally, you might participate in project meetings to align your work with organizational goals and stakeholder needs. This dynamic role blends technical analysis with communication and teamwork, making each day varied and intellectually stimulating.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a geospatial data scientist?

Geospatial Data Scientists require expertise in spatial analysis, statistics, and data modeling, typically supported by a degree in geography, computer science, or a related field. Proficiency with GIS software (such as ArcGIS or QGIS), programming languages like Python or R, and familiarity with spatial databases are often expected, while certifications in GIS can be advantageous. Strong problem-solving abilities, collaboration, and effective communication skills help professionals translate complex data into actionable insights and work well with diverse teams. Mastery of these skills ensures accurate geospatial analyses and supports informed, data-driven decision making in various industries.

How much does a geospatial data scientist make?

A geospatial data scientist's salary typically ranges from $70,000 to $130,000 annually, depending on experience, education, location, and industry. Senior roles or those with specialized skills in GIS tools and programming may earn higher compensation.

Is geospatial data scientist still in demand?

Yes, geospatial data scientists are in high demand due to the increasing use of geographic information systems (GIS), remote sensing, and spatial analysis across industries such as urban planning, environmental management, and transportation. The role often requires skills in programming, data analysis, and tools like Python, R, and GIS software, with strong job growth projected in the coming years.

A Day in the Life

As a Senior GIS Analyst, you'll be responsible for leading multiple projects where you will act to guide and direct our strong team of committed professionals.

The compensation range for this role is $95,000 to $125,000, commensurate with experience, skills, and geographic location.

To thrive in this role, you'll be comfortable taking ownership of the following responsibilities:

  • Manage large, multistakeholder GIS projects endtoend, balancing scope, timelines, budgets, and regulatory requirements to ensure successful outcomes.

  • Identify and support new business opportunities by translating geospatial capabilities into value propositions, proposals, and client-facing solutions.

  • Coordinate across business units, IT, and external partners to align priorities, resolve issues, and drive informed decisions on complex geospatial initiatives.

  • Lead, coach, and develop GIS staff by setting technical direction, reviewing work for quality, and fostering growth in both analytical and professional skills.

  • Apply GIS expertise to interpret legislation, policies, and standards, ensuring geospatial data and outputs align with regulatory frameworks and audit expectations.

  • Design and implement GIS tools, applications, and automated workflows that incorporate compliance rules and improve operational efficiency.

Your Expertise and Skills

These requirements reflect the knowledge, skills and abilities that help you do your best work here.

  • 8+ years of experience in a similar role

  • Undergraduate degree in a related discipline or technical diploma

  • Have a keen eye for cartographic design and the capability to produce high quality cartographic products

  • Excellent communication skills (verbal and written)

  • Proven experience coordinating with team members and clients to determine Geomatics project requirements.

  • Proven experience implementing & managing Geomatics projects

  • Experience in the following areas will be considered an asset:

    • ESRI Enterprise Geodatabases

    • ESRI ArcGIS Enterprise (Portal) / Online

    • Setting up ESRI Field Maps and Survey 123 data collection services

    • ESRI Field Maps and Survey 123 data collection services

    • FME or ESRI model builder

    • Programming experience such as Python, Arcade, JavaScript, C#, SQL

    • Linear Infrastructure experience
